An Analogue-to-Digital Converter Employing Recycled Successive Approximations |

Abstract: | The successive approximation technique is faster than most other methods of analogue-to-digital conversion. The main drawback is that it normally uses a multiplicity of high precision components. This paper describes a method in which the signal is recycled through the same conversion stage by using sample and hold circuits. |
